【NPDP笔记】第三章 新产品流程
3.1 产品开发,风险与汇报的过程,开发实践和流程提升成功率
管控新产品失败的风险,随着成本增加,风险降低
知识能改改进决策,降低风险,决策框架
识别问题与机会
收集信息
组织记录,组织员工
外部顾问,发表文献,专利
竞争对手,客户
分析情况
识别解决方案
选择最佳选项
基于决策行动
产品开发流程中前端的重要性,模糊前端 Fuzzy Front End,创意生成,初始概念开发,高级业务阶段
3.2几个产品开发流程
各种开发流程的对比
20世纪40年代 化学产品开发
20世纪60年代 NASA 阶段评估流程
20实际60年代中期 6阶段:探索 Exploration 筛选Screening 商业评估 Business Evaluation 开发Development 测试Testing 商业化 Commercialization
20世纪80年代 库伯 门径管理流程
3.2.1 门径 Stage-Gate
探索 Discovery
确定范围 Scoping
立项分析 Business Case
开发 Development
测试与修正 Testing and Validation
上市 Launch
阶段
活动 Activities
综合分析 Integrated Analysis
可交付成果 Deliverables
关口
可交付成果标准清单 Deliverables
标准 Criteria
输出 Outputs
优势
透明
有质量的决策
提供准则和约束
适用于多种组织
局限性
官僚化
过于僵化 成本昂贵
创造力的扼杀
3.2.2 集成产品开发IPD
并行工程 Concurrent Engineering
瀑布流程 Waterfall Model,要求,设计,实施,验证,维护
系统综合的应用不同职能体系的成果和理念,有效高效的开发心产品,满足客户的需求的方式
从产品开发基本工具的应用
到项目管理的应用
再推进到客户心声,战略连接
最终构建出基于知识获取和管理的学习文化
不仅仅是一个模型,涵盖了大多数产品开发流程的基本原则,注重持续改进和学习
组织实践层级
1. 基本工具
2.项目与团队,项目管理,跨职能团队,可制造性设计
3.聚焦客户,客户心声,基于客户需求的设计
4.战略与组合, 产品战略,项目选择流程, 绩效度量
5.知识,技能与创新,知识获取与管理,能力开发,创新文化开发
3.2.3 精益产品开发Lean Product Development
有关生产率Productivity
单位时间利润,完成更多项目,累积更多用户
对设计者或者开发者的有效利用
更短的上市时间
更少的浪费
潜在的浪费来源
混乱的工作环境
缺乏资源,优先顺序,可知造性的前期考虑
沟通存在障碍
糟糕的定义
过度设计
太多的无成效会议
太多邮件
丰田产品开发系统建议
1. 由客户定义价值,去掉无法带来增值的浪费
2. 产品开发早期全力探索方案,最大化设计空间
3.高水准的开发流程
4.严格的标准化流程
5.首席工程师体系
6.平衡职能专长和夸职能整合
7.培养工程师的能力
8.整合供应商
9.学习和持续改进
10.卓越和不断改进的组织文化
11.与人员和流程相匹配的技术
12 简单的可视化沟通,使组织协同一致
13 善用有效的标准化工具和组织学习工具
优势
信息流畅流动
简化合作,优化设计
重视 成本 进度 绩效 质量的改进
适用于各种项目
学习记录,解决问题的工具都是简单 可视化
局限性
参与人员必须敬业,经验丰富
要改变组织文化和结构
强有力的供应商管理
有意愿且有能力接受目标和方向上的变化
核心概念
知识增长
精益流
管理,改进,持续学习
3.2.4 敏捷产品开发
开发宣言
个体和交互胜过过程和工具
可运行的软件胜过文件
客户合作胜过合同谈判
相应变化胜过遵循计划
关键原则
尽早持续交付
欢迎变更,转化为客户的竞争优势
业务和开发一起工作
积极主动地人来工作,自组织团第
最省时有效地信息传递方式是面聊
可运行地软件是衡量进展的标准
持续关注新技术和优秀的设计
简洁,代办工作最少化
自组织团队才可以
定期反思,并提供效率
关键要素
产品代办列表 Product backlog
敏捷流程 Scrum
冲刺 Sprint
产品主管 Product Owner
敏捷教练 Scrum Master
敏捷团队 Scrum Team
优势
1.无法量化/难以成功地产品开发项目,带来了新的可行机会
2.快速变化的开发可以迅速编码测试,纠正
3.定期会议更新进展,可视性较强
4.迭代,来自客户的连续反馈
5.容易因对变化
6.日常会议评估生产力,提高生产率
7. 日常会议提前识别问题
局限性
1.范围蔓延
2.总体成本和时间不明确
3.如果没有全力以赴,全是扯淡
4.适用于小型项目
5.需要老手,新手扯淡
6.信任效果好,否则挫败感
7.成员离开影响大
8.质量经理 难以将实施和量化落地,除非每次都回归
3.3 产品开发流程模型对比总结
3.3.1敏捷与精益
精益旨在减少浪费,提高运营效率,适用于制造业的重复性任务
敏捷在短时间内完成任务
3.3.2敏捷与门径
门径关口要回到的问题:在做正确的项目吗?适用于开发硬件,敏捷适合软件
敏捷是一种有效的围观规划工具和项目管理工具,可用于门径阶段3和4
3.3.3 集成产品开发与其他
3.4 产品开发流程治理
思考战略问题
用来指导项目、程序、组合管理的 框架 流程和功能,
采用高层级和战略性的视角
要回答的问题
1.是否针对组织调整了流程,是否接受
2.新产品或服务的结果是不是满足目标?
3.是否存在与流程相关的指标?
4.恰当平衡了权限和责任
5.决策协议和流程是否有效?并且及时决策
6.是否基于组织的跨职能部分输入信息,输出信息,定期审查?
3.5 产品创新章程 Product Innovation Charter
推动组织新产品商业化的核心
涵盖了项目立项的原因,目的,目标,准则,边界
回答了,谁,什么,哪里,何时,为什么5个问题
内容
背景
为什么做这个项目?范围,作用,资源限制,关键技术,行业,环境,市场分析
重点舞台,目标市场,关键技术,营销方法,竞争对手优势劣势
目标和目的,为公司战略做出贡献,经营目标,财务目标,绩效目标
特别准则,内部工作关系,汇报方式,预算支出,外部机构
EN
微信扫一扫
关注该公众号
【NPDP笔记】第三章 新产品流程的更多相关文章
- spring boot 笔记--第三章
spring boot 笔记 第三章,使用Spring boot 构建系统: 强烈建议支持依赖管理的构建系统,Maven或Gradle 依赖管理: Spring Boot的每版本都会提供它支持的依赖列 ...
- JVM学习笔记-第三章-垃圾收集器与内存分配策略
JVM学习笔记-第三章-垃圾收集器与内存分配策略 tips:对于3.4之前的章节可见博客:https://blog.csdn.net/sanhewuyang/article/details/95380 ...
- Android群英传笔记——第三章:Android控件架构与自定义控件讲解
Android群英传笔记--第三章:Android控件架构与自定义控件讲解 真的很久没有更新博客了,三四天了吧,搬家干嘛的,心累,事件又很紧,抽时间把第三章大致的看完了,当然,我还是有一点View的基 ...
- 《Linux内核设计与分析》第六周读书笔记——第三章
<Linux内核设计与实现>第六周读书笔记——第三章 20135301张忻估算学习时间:共2.5小时读书:2.0代码:0作业:0博客:0.5实际学习时间:共3.0小时读书:2.0代码:0作 ...
- The Road to learn React书籍学习笔记(第三章)
The Road to learn React书籍学习笔记(第三章) 代码详情 声明周期方法 通过之前的学习,可以了解到ES6 类组件中的生命周期方法 constructor() 和 render() ...
- 《DOM Scripting》学习笔记-——第三章 DOM
<Dom Scripting>学习笔记 第三章 DOM 本章内容: 1.节点的概念. 2.四个DOM方法:getElementById, getElementsByTagName, get ...
- [HeadFrist-HTMLCSS学习笔记]第三章构建模块:Web页面建设
[HeadFrist-HTMLCSS学习笔记]第三章构建模块:Web页面建设 敲黑板!! <q>元素添加短引用,<blockquote>添加长引用 在段落里添加引用就使用< ...
- 【NPDP笔记】第一章 新产品开发战略
1.1 战略很重要 1.2 战略定义 使命/愿景/核心价值观:成为领导者 公司/经营战略:市场份额扩大10% 创新战略:强调技术,外部合作 职能战略:IT战略,人力资源战略 1.3明确组织方向 组织身 ...
- Dynamic CRM 2013学习笔记(三十九)流程2 - 业务流程(Business Process Flows)用法详解
业务流程(Business Process Flows)是CRM 2013 里一个新的流程,它提供了可视化的流程表现.业务人员创建有效.流线型的业务流程让最终用户知道当前在哪.下一步要做什么,用户可以 ...
随机推荐
- 20180524模拟赛T3——Word
[题目描述] 有一个星球要创造新的单词,单词有一些条件: 字母集有\(p\)个元音和\(q\)个辅音,单词由字母构成 每个单词最多有\(n\)个元音和\(n\)个辅音(同一元音或辅音可重复使用) 每个 ...
- new.target元属性 | 分别用es5、es6 判断一个函数是否使用new操作符
函数内部有两个方法 [[call]] 和 [[construct]] (箭头函数没有这个方法),当使用new 操作符时, 函数内部调用 [[construct]], 创建一个新实例,this指向这个实 ...
- SpringBoot 过滤器, 拦截器, 监听器 对比及使用场景
1. 过滤器 (实现 javax.servlet.Filter 接口) ① 过滤器是在web应用启动的时候初始化一次, 在web应用停止的时候销毁. ② 可以对请求的URL进行过滤, 对敏感词过滤, ...
- service里无法注入mapper,mapper空指针
被困扰了一天,终于解决了,记录一下 下面是mapper的代码 @Mapper public interface ProductDao { @Select("select * from pro ...
- cloudevents js sdk 简单试用
cloudevents 目前官方提供了不同语言的sdk,以下是js 的简单学习试用,从目前来说更新不是很好 clone 代码 git clone https://github.com/cloudeve ...
- haproxy 2.0 dataplaneapi 类似的工具haproxyadmin
haproxyadmin 是一个python 的pip 包,提供了类似dataplaneapi 的功能,使用上也比较简单,同时提供的方法也比较全 使用的技术与dataplaneapi 基本类似,也是一 ...
- lintcode-1038. 珠宝和石头
题目描述 给定字符串J代表是珠宝的石头类型,而S代表你拥有的石头.S中的每个字符都是你拥有的一个石头. 你想知道你的石头有多少是珠宝. J中的字母一定不同,J和S中的字符都是字母. 字母区分大小写,因 ...
- discuz插件开发
首先请修改global里的配载文件$_config['plugindeveloper'] = 2; 然后应用中心,点击设计插件 模块选择管理中心即可在应用里面显示链接 开发资料参考:http://fa ...
- TypeScript 真香系列——接口篇
接口带来了什么好处 好处One —— 过去我们写 JavaScript JavaScript 中定义一个函数,用来获取一个用户的姓名和年龄的字符串: const getUserInfo = funct ...
- C语言之“字符”与“字符串”之间的区别解析
在C语言中,“字符”与“字符串”之间,是有区别的.这一篇文章中,我们将介绍一下,在C语言中的“字符”与“字符串”,它们之间的区别. 首先,一个很明显的区别是: “字符”,使用单引号作为定界符,而“字符 ...